Baby Dogfish

Here is a picture of a baby dogfish. When we used to handle fish, many times the big female dogfish sharks would spill four or five of these baby dogfish out of her belly when we were dumping them into the big vats used to transport the fish to the processors. They all had these amniotic sacs attached to them.

This particular dogfish was mixed in with a tote of lobsters that came in. It brought back memories of those summers when we used to fill trailer loads full of dogfish every day right through the summer and into the fall.

Lobster Claw Regeneration Pictures

Here is the lobster claw growing in place of its old one from the underside of the lobster. You can see by the size of it’s other claw it has a long way to go to catch up.
